The MascotMacayle EisenThis is a sculpture made mainly of air-dry clay and the side parts of paper, paint, and even stone. The sculpture is of the foundation, WWF, which stands for World Wide Fund for Nature or World Wildlife Fund. The reason I chose them is that I have a big passion for nature and animals in particular. What they have been doing over the years by bringing awareness to the globe about species that are fighting to survive, and we didn’t even know, and even taking it into their hands and raising funds and working with people to make these creatures' survival happen. The reason I chose the flowers to be red is that it is such a bright and bold colour. It can change in meaning depending on your own feelings or how you see the artwork. It can go from anger to a form of desperation or even a passion that isn’t anything sad or dark.
